Nadal's Reign on Clay: A Legacy Unlike Any Other
When you talk about Roland Garros, you're essentially talking about Rafael Nadal. His dominance at this tournament is unparalleled, with a record that might never be broken. Nadal's legacy on clay is not just about the numbers; it's about the way he has redefined the sport. His relentless intensity, unwavering focus, and sheer determination have made him a legend. Every time he steps onto the court at Roland Garros, he carries the weight of history and the expectations of millions of fans. Nadal's game is perfectly suited for clay. His heavy topspin forehand bounces high and puts immense pressure on his opponents. His incredible court coverage allows him to retrieve almost any ball, and his mental toughness is second to none. He thrives in the long, grueling rallies that clay-court tennis often produces.

Keys to Victory: What Each Player Needs to Do
For Felix Auger-Aliassime, beating Nadal at Roland Garros requires a near-perfect performance. Here are some key strategies he needs to employ:
- Aggressive Net Play: Felix needs to be aggressive and take the game to Nadal. This means stepping inside the baseline, hitting with conviction, and approaching the net whenever possible. By shortening the points and putting pressure on Nadal, Felix can disrupt his rhythm and prevent him from dictating play.
- Serving Big: His serve is one of his biggest weapons, and he needs to use it effectively. He needs to aim for high first-serve percentages and mix up his serve placement to keep Nadal guessing. A strong serving performance can give Felix easy points and help him control the tempo of the match.
- Mental Fortitude: Staying mentally strong is crucial. He needs to believe in his chances and not get intimidated by Nadal's reputation. Staying focused, composed, and resilient will be key to weathering the storm and seizing opportunities when they arise.
For Rafael Nadal, the path to victory involves:
- Exploiting Weaknesses: Nadal needs to target Felix's backhand and force him into uncomfortable positions. By using his heavy topspin forehand to attack Felix's backhand, Nadal can create opportunities to dictate play and wear down his opponent.
- Dictating Rallies: Nadal thrives on long, grinding rallies. He needs to use his court coverage and defensive skills to extend the points and make Felix work hard for every shot. By dictating the rallies, Nadal can tire out Felix and force him into making errors.
- Experience and Strategy: Relying on his vast experience and tactical acumen. He needs to analyze Felix's game, identify his weaknesses, and develop a strategy that maximizes his chances of success. Nadal's experience in high-pressure situations will be a valuable asset in this match.
